fix(computer-use): hide Windows cua-driver subprocess consoles

Apply windows_hide_flags() (CREATE_NO_WINDOW; 0 on POSIX) at the
Windows-reachable cua-driver subprocess boundaries: manifest probe,
update checker, CLI fallback transport, doctor health-report spawn,
and the permissions/status runner. Prevents OpenConsole/Windows
Terminal windows flashing into the foreground when spawned from
GUI-backed Gateway/Desktop processes.

The env-probe half of the original PR was already implemented on main
and is not re-applied here.
